I think New Players should be trated diferently.
These are my suggestions:
1. I never understood why a New Player get 1000 points when there are players with lower amount... giving to the new players lower ranking than normal players, for example 500 points (no 1000) and every game they finish (not being quicked...with 3 missing) till 10 games give them 50 extra point.
In this way most people will be "cook" with 5 games and they will be increasing their rank little by little, when 10 games experienced... also it will avoid some 'multi-players'
2. New players should have a special zone to play ... like a 'daycare center'.
3. Perhaps to asign some 'instructors' for the New Recruits
